Abstract

Abstract This article discusses the concept of dualism between the wise and the foolish according to the teachings of Proverbs in the context of Christian Religious Education. This dualism reflects differences in perspectives, behaviors, and values between wise and foolish individuals. Proverbs, as part of the Bible, serves as the primary foundation in detailing the characteristics of both groups. The research method used is a hermeneutic approach to the wisdom genre, specifically focusing coherently on the thematic elements of the Foolish and the Wise in the Book of Proverbs. The research findings indicate that the integration of this dualistic concept in Christian religious education can positively contribute to the development of character and morality. By understanding the distinctions between the wise and the foolish, it is hoped that Christian religious education can make a positive contribution to shaping a generation with strong character and grounded in spiritual values Keywords: Praxis, Dualism, Wise person, Foolish person, Proverbs

Abstract

The development of digital technology in the modern era has brought major changes to the world of education, including Christian Religious Education (CRE). The CRE learning process in various schools still tends to be conventional, teacher-centered, and does not make optimal use of technology. This condition has resulted in low student engagement and a lack of reflective understanding of the values of faith. This study aims to analyze technology-based CAR learning models using a deep learning approach for high school students. The method used is descriptive qualitative with a library research study through a review of relevant books, scientific journals, and previous studies. The results of the study show that of the five technology-based learning models studied, namely e-learning, blended learning, mobile learning, multimedia learning, and gamification. The gamification model is the most effective choice to be applied with a deep learning approach. The application of gamification supports the three main dimensions of deep learning, namely meaningful learning, mindful learning, and joyful learning. Through the integration of digital technologies such as gamification, reflective videos, and other interactive media, students not only understand the material cognitively, but are also able to internalize religious values and apply them in their daily lives. This approach has proven effective in developing the potential of high school students cognitively (critical and reflective thinking), physically (active and motivated), and socially (collaborative and empathetic). Thus, technology-based PAK learning with a deep learning approach not only improves academic learning outcomes but also shapes Christian character that is faithful, creative, and responsible amid the challenges of the digital age.
